Personal data is stored in a managed PostgreSQL database hosted on DigitalOcean, with an EU region available. Uploaded files are stored privately in DigitalOcean Spaces. Access isolation is enforced at the application layer: every request is authenticated and scoped to the relevant account so that data is not accessible to other users. Where personal data is transferred to a country that has not been recognized as providing an adequate level of protection, the transfer is protected by Standard Contractual Clauses or another lawful transfer mechanism.
We retain personal data for as long as it is needed to provide the Service. Upon deletion of an account, associated personal data is deleted within 30 days, except where a longer retention period is required by law (for example, certain financial records that must be kept for tax purposes).
In the event of a personal-data breach, we notify affected users and, where required, the relevant supervisory authority within 72 hours of becoming aware of the breach, consistent with Article 33 of the GDPR.

You also have the right to lodge a complaint with your local supervisory authority (for example, the Information Commissioner’s Office in the United Kingdom, or your national data-protection authority in the European Union).
Where you use the Service to manage the personal data of your Tenants, you act as the data controller and we act as the data processor, processing that personal data on your documented instructions under our Data Processing Addendum. Where we process your own account data, we act as a controller, as described in our Privacy Policy.
